What Exactly Causes an SMTP 550 Error?

SMTP 550 errors mean the recipient’s email address doesn’t exist, the mailbox is closed, or the domain is blocking incoming messages. This can happen due to a typo, an outdated address, a role-based email that’s restricted, a disposable domain, or a quarantined account. You’re hitting a wall before your email even leaves your server.

When an Address Simply Doesn’t Exist

Most 550 errors come down to a basic fact: the mailbox isn’t valid. A misspelled domain, an old address, or a closed account will trigger this response. The mail server checks the recipient address against its internal records or DNS — if it doesn’t find a match, it returns 550. This doesn’t mean your email failed because of your setup, it means your target didn’t exist when you sent.

More Than Just Typos: Hidden Triggers

Even with a correct spelling, a 550 error can appear. Some domains block mail from certain sources or IPs by design, especially if they’re known for spam. Role-based emails like sales@ or info@ are often restricted or unverified by default. RFC 5321 defines the standard SMTP behavior, including how servers reject emails with invalid recipients — a process that applies equally to role accounts and fake addresses.

Disposable domains are another common issue. These are temporary addresses used for sign-ups and often blocked outright by mail servers. If your list contains emails from services like Mailinator or Guerrilla Mail, they’ll return 550 consistently — not because you sent something wrong, but because they’re never intended to receive mail.

Lastly, quarantined mailboxes — where an email is held due to suspected abuse or inactivity — also return 550. This is common in corporate environments where admins disable dormant accounts. If the address was valid last month, but the user left and their mailbox was closed, the 550 response is the system’s way of saying, “This user no longer exists.”

The Real Cost of Sending to Invalid Addresses Before Verification

Every SMTP 550 error you send degrades your sender reputation. Mail providers like Gmail and Yahoo track bounce rates closely — high failure rates signal poor list hygiene, triggering throttling or outright rejection. A single unverified list can cause thousands of bounces, leading to blacklisting of your IP or domain, which takes weeks or months to recover from.

How Bounces Impact Deliverability

When an email bounces with a 550 error, it means the recipient server explicitly rejected the message. This isn’t a temporary issue — it’s a hard fail. Major platforms use these failures as part of their automated reputation scoring. For every 100 emails you send, even a few invalid addresses can push your bounce rate above thresholds that spark delivery throttling.

Let’s say you're sending to a list of 50,000 addresses, and 15% are invalid — that’s 7,500 hard bounces. Most ESPs set hard caps: exceeding 10% bounce rate within a 30-day window often results in your IP being flagged or your domain suspended. Recovery is difficult, because providers like Spamhaus and MxToolbox maintain public blocklists that are hard to get off.

What Does an Email-Verification Service Actually Check For?

You verify email addresses before sending to prevent SMTP 550 errors by catching invalid, unreachable, or low-quality addresses early. A solid email-verification service checks syntax, resolves domains via DNS, tests mail server reachability, identifies catch-all setups, and flags disposable or role-based accounts—all to reduce bounces, improve sender reputation, and boost inbox placement.

Core Checks Behind the Scenes

  • Syntax validation – Ensures the email follows RFC standards (e.g., no missing @, invalid characters, or malformed domains). A single typo can trigger a 550 error, so this is step one.
  • Domain existence – Uses DNS lookups to confirm the domain actually exists and has valid MX records. You can’t deliver mail to a domain that doesn’t resolve.
  • Mail server reachability – Sends a real handshake with the recipient’s MX server to see if it will accept messages. If the server rejects the connection, the address is likely invalid or blocked.
  • Catch-all detection – Finds domains that accept mail for any address, even non-existent ones. These are red flags because they’re often used by spam traps or abuse tools, and sending to them harms your sender reputation. RFC 5321 defines how servers handle this behavior.
  • Disposable & role account detection – Filters out temporary email services (like Mailinator) and common role addresses (e.g., sales@, admin@), which typically have low engagement and high bounce risk.

Why These Checks Prevent 550 Errors

SMTP 550 errors mean the recipient server explicitly rejected the message—often due to a non-existent address, a blocked domain, or a catch-all trap. By catching these addresses before you send, you reduce hard bounces, protect your sender reputation, and ensure your email actually reaches real inboxes. One Bad Email Can Break Your Campaign

SMTP 550 errors often mean a recipient server rejected your message outright—usually due to a nonexistent or blocked address. But it’s not just about hard bounces. A single address that was once valid but now acts as a spam trap (commonly seeded by email hygiene services or monitoring platforms) can still trigger filters, especially if it’s from an old list or was scraped from public sites. Once a trap is triggered, your domain or IP can be added to blocklists, even if only one message hit it. This is why you can’t afford to send to a list with even a few invalid entries.

What does SMTP 550 mean in email delivery?

SMTP 550 means the recipient's mail server rejected the message, usually because the email address doesn't exist or is blocked.

Can SMTP 550 errors be caused by my sending server?

No — a 550 error is returned by the recipient's server, indicating the issue is with the address, not your sending infrastructure.

Why should I verify emails if I already use double opt-in?

Double opt-in prevents fake signups but doesn't catch typos or invalid domains. Verification detects technical errors your form won’t.

How often should I verify my email list?

Run verification before every major send, and periodically (e.g. quarterly) to maintain hygiene as data degrades.
